Evaluando propuestas

Mantenimiento de ambientes productivos, código y bases de datos

Publicado el 17 Junio, 2024 en Programación y Tecnología

Sobre este proyecto

Abierto

No aceptaremos propuestas genéricas. Necesitamos una propuesta especifica y que responda a la experiencia requerida.

Somos una empresa con diferentes clientes que tienen ambientes productivos de una misma versión "única" de una plataforma web en laravel nova con mysql server y con una app en kotlin.
Contamos con diferentes proyectos de desarrollo para nuestros clientes, los cuales pueden ser comunes a toda nuestra base de clientes o específicos.
Usamos bitbucket para el mantenimiento de versiones, asignación de ramas de trabajo a desarrolladores y publicación para ambientes productivos.

La posición buscada deberá:

1. Entender la estructura actual y necesidades operativas para ambientes de producción, qa y desarrollo
2. Proponer una estructura que haga viable el mantenimiento sencillo de versiones así cómo asignaciones de trabajos de desarrollo.
3. Ordenar las versiones y ramas disponibles en bitbuket para todos los clientes, aplicaciones, etc.
4. Diseñar y operar un proceso de liberaciones de desarrollos clasificándolos por nivel de prioridad, tiempos requeridos por los clientes, etc.
5. Garantizar que el versionamiento con los constantes desarrollos se mantenga para todos los clientes.
6. Mantener comunicación activa con el equipo de desarrollo para la asignación de ramas, update de códigos, bases de datos, store procedures, migraciones, etc. Y así asegurar el correcto trabajo del equipo de desarrollo.

Contexto general del proyecto

La posición buscada deberá: 1. Entender la estructura actual y necesidades operativas para ambientes de producción, qa y desarrollo 2. Proponer una estructura que haga viable el mantenimiento sencillo de versiones así cómo asignaciones de trabajos de desarrollo. 3. Ordenar las versiones y ramas disponibles en bitbuket para todos los clientes, aplicaciones, etc. 4. Diseñar y operar un proceso de liberaciones de desarrollos clasificándolos por nivel de prioridad, tiempos requeridos por los clientes, etc. 5. Garantizar que el versionamiento con los constantes desarrollos se mantenga para todos los clientes. 6. Mantener comunicación activa con el equipo de desarrollo para la asignación de ramas, update de códigos, bases de datos, store procedures, migraciones, etc. Y así asegurar el correcto trabajo del equipo de desarrollo.

Categoría Programación y Tecnología
Subcategoría Otros
¿Es un proyecto o una posición? Un proyecto
Actualmente tengo No aplica
Disponibilidad requerida A tiempo parcial

Duración del proyecto Más de 6 meses

Habilidades necesarias

Otros proyectos publicados por E. C.